Scumbag Salesman & Complicit Sales Manager 12/25/2007

My girlfriend and I recently visited Family on the Philadelphia Automall to look for a quality used SUV.\r \r Family had very nice 2004 Jeep Cherokee Limited that we were looking over when we were engaged by a salesman named Manny. Manny began his pitch & it became evident that his knowledge of the model went no farther than it was a ?Special Edition?, which was OK because I am pretty familiar with it from my research. We explained to him that we had other SUVs to look at & he promptly offered this Jeep to us for 15K OUT THE DOOR and stated he had manager approval to do so. We told him that we liked the offer, but still needed to complete our du diligence on the other dealerships. He gave me a card and told me the offer stood if I came back.\r \r After viewing the other models, we decided that the Jeep at Family was the best vehicle and good value and met Manny the following evening. This is where things went downhill?.\r \r Manny told us that the manager couldn?t sell the Jeep for the promised 15K OTD, but could sell it to us at a $100 profit for $15,800 PLUS TAXES AND TAGS (approx $1,500). Annoyed, we got up to leave and Manny changed his tune again. He offered to sell it to us ?at a loss? for $15,200 + taxes and tags. \r \r Further annoyed, I asked Manny to go to the manager for a price the Jeep with a 3 year extended warranty and to remind him of the pricing screw-up that was made. When Manny came back with the exact same numbers + $1,500 for a warranty, we walked out and bought another Jeep from a different dealer.\r \r Manny and Family Dodge reinforced my belief that scumbags flock to the career of car salesmen. Further compounding my frustration was Manny?s lack of knowledge of the SUV he was trying to sell me. Because of this lousy experience, I will never visit either of Family?s dealer locations in the future.\r Cons: Slimy salesman, complicit sales manager more
